Re: Heli-X6 for Linux using 32-bit libraries - Slowness ensu
I figured it out. It was actually shadows. I disabled shadows and am able to play the simulator with otherwise very heavy settings and it runs smoothly. I guess I'll have to turn on the shadow options one by one to see which one is causing the problem, but at least I can fly with the new version ...
